Output e907a7ba32e089afdcf774ac91dc18306b78594abcc88d83c82e9a703f8f7b16:2

value
355258760
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bbd90a43e738d50acc1eb4cd655ca4e93f8b75ca OP_EQUALVERIFY OP_CHECKSIG
address
1J8FN5oFbCvsSvjvKeegCrYYkXUUA2LWYD
transaction
e907a7ba32e089afdcf774ac91dc18306b78594abcc88d83c82e9a703f8f7b16
confirmations
441564
spent
true